Seiko Epson promises electronic paper within five years: “We seriously have this weird deja vu thing about this story, but Seiko Epson just announced that they’re working on a new kind of electronic paper that is just 0.2mm thick and can be folded and rolled up just like regular paper. They aren’t exactly the first company to get digital ink on their fingers (Philips, E Ink, and Sony are all mixed up together), but they are pretty confident that they’ll be able to deliver on all those sci-fi promises and have electronic paper newspapers that let you download the day’s news into people’s hands within five years. Sometime after that: perfectly flat TVs that you can literally peel off of your walls.”
